RoHS compliant
Low profile of 3.0 mm
Wide variety (top or side setting, 10 or 16 positions,
J-hook, gull wing or through hole pins) to choose from
Easy to recognize
Low-profile side setting type with support terminals is
available

PACKAGING SPECIFICATIONS
Taping version is boxed with one reel (500 pcs.).
Maximum number of consecutive missing pieces=2
Leader length and reel dimension are shown in the
diagrams below:
<Taping packaging specifications>
Taping version is packaged in 500 pcs. per reel.
Orders will be accepted for units of 500 pcs., i.e., 500,
1000, 1500, pcs., etc.

<Bulk pack specifications>
The smallest unit of bulk pack in a plastic bag is 10 pcs.
per pack. Orders will be accepted for unit of minimum
10 pcs., i.e., 10, 20, 30 pcs., etc.
Boxing of bulk pack in a plastic bag is performed with 50
pcs. (Top setting type is 200 pcs., side setting type is
100 pcs.) per box.
